New program expands access to professional certificates in high-demand career fields
小猪视频 is expanding learning opportunities for its entire community through a new partnership with Coursera, one of the world鈥檚 largest providers of online courses and professional certificates.

The initiative gives faculty, staff, students, and alumni free access to Coursera鈥檚 Career Academy, which offers industry-recognized micro-credentials and certifications in fields such as data analytics, cybersecurity, social media marketing, UX design, and application development. Each program includes interactive lessons and hands-on projects designed by leading companies to prepare participants with skills that can be applied immediately in the workplace.
